Anger
01
a strong feeling that we have when something bad has happened, so we might be unkind to someone or harm them
Example
His anger flared up when he discovered that his car had been vandalized.
She struggled to control her anger after receiving an unfair criticism from her boss.
02
the state of being angry
03
belligerence aroused by a real or supposed wrong (personified as one of the deadly sins)
to anger
01
to make a person feel angry
Transitive: to anger sb
Example
His constant teasing about her appearance angered her.
His rude comments anger her.
02
to begin feeling or showing anger
Intransitive
Example
She started to anger when she heard the unfair decision.
The more they delayed, the more the crowd began to anger.
